An official ACCC notice concerns Wooden Sleigh 3 in 1 Baby Cot. The cot failed to comply with the various design, safety and performance and marking requirements of the mandatory standard. The product poses numerous risks, including the risks of suffocation and entrapment particularly, to vulnerable infants using this product. Published 2013-09-06.
What to do now
All affected customers (who have not already replaced or destroyed their cots), regardless of whether they have previously accepted replacement parts, should: • stop using the cot immediately • not re-gift or sell any used cots • contact New Aim to arrange for their cots to be collected and destroyed (at New Aim's expense) and a full-refund. Consumers can contact OzPlaza.Living via email cs@ozplaza-vic.com.au or by phoning (03) 9376 0841 between 9am to 5pm, Monday to Friday except public holidays.
